Jake Heggie and Terrence McNallyBased on a true story from death row.Imprisoned for a horrific double murder, Joseph De Rocher asks Sister Helen for spiritual guidance as he awaits execution on Death Row.
Despite the misgivings of the sisters of her mission and members of the prison staff, Helen agrees to his request.
Caught between the pain and grief of De Rocher's family and the families of his victims, Helen attempts to lead De Rocher to a confession of his terrible crimes, whatever the emotional cost to herself.Dead Man Walking is based on the memoir by Sister Helen Prejean (as was the 1995 film starring Susan Sarandon and Sean Penn).
It has become one of the most frequently performed operas of the past 25 years.
